The Blue Mosque in Istanbul, Turkey, is a captivating sight that combines stunning architecture with rich history. Located in the Sultanahmet district, it offers a breathtaking view of the city's old town. The mosque, also known as Sultanahmet Mosque, is a remarkable example of Ottoman design, with its intricate tilework and towering minarets. Surrounding the mosque, you'll find numerous attractions such as cathedrals, museums, and monuments, all showcasing the city's diverse heritage. Additionally, the district is renowned for its bustling shopping scene and vibrant art community. With its captivating blend of ancient charm and modern offerings, the Blue Mosque is a must-visit destination in Istanbul.

When visiting the Blue Mosque, you can indulge in the highlights of local cuisine and unique dishes that the area has to offer. One notable dish is the Tarihi Sultanahmet Koftesi, a traditional Turkish meatball made with a combination of lamb and beef, flavoured with various spices and herbs. This flavourful dish is a must-try for meat lovers.

In addition to the local cuisine, you can also experience the Ottoman Palace Cuisine, which offers a taste of the royal dishes enjoyed by Ottoman sultans. These dishes are known for their rich flavours and use of high-quality ingredients. From slow-cooked stews to delicate pastries, the Ottoman Palace Cuisine provides a unique dining experience that showcases the culinary heritage of the region.

Sultanahmet boasts a year-around average temperature of 13.7°C, peaking at 22.4°C in August, its warmest month, and dipping to an average low of 5.0°C in January, the coolest. Rainfall averages at 68.0mm annually, with December seeing the heaviest showers and August being the driest month.

Monthcalendar iconTemperature (Celcius)temperature iconRainfall (mm)rain icon
January5.0109.0
February5.491.9
March7.571.9
April11.546.0
May15.638.1
June19.834.0
July22.334.0
August22.430.0
September19.657.9
October15.681.0
November11.6103.1
December7.6119.1
